    Motor Power

    A treadmill is a great addition to your home gym. It lets you exercise even when the weather is not ideal. There are a myriad of options, from small machines that fold to high-end machines equipped with pre-programmed programs and incline adjustments. They offer many benefits like improving the health of your heart and muscles. It is important to use the treadmills in a safe manner to avoid injury and get the greatest results.

    When shopping for a treadmill, you should be aware of the motor's horsepower and the type of workout you'd like to do. If you plan to run on a treadmill, choose one with at least a 2.5 CHP motor or greater. If you're a beginner, or are looking to do low-impact exercises, a motor with 2 CHP may be enough.

    Treadmills that have incline options can help you get an exercise that is more challenging by simulating the uphill run or walking. They can also help you burn more calories while exercising. Find treadmills with incline adjustments ranging from zero to 12 percent or more. Some treadmills come with incline-training programs which automatically adjust the treadmill according to your fitness goals.

    The display screen and workout programs are important features to be considered. Some treadmills come with LED displays that are easy to read and others have HD touchscreens with workout information and the capability to stream music or TV during your workout. Some models feature iFit, which allows you to follow workouts led by trainers on the treadmill.

    There are other aspects to take into consideration when selecting the right treadmill for your home gym, including the cost, the noise degree, and space requirements. In the end, the choice of the treadmill is based on your fitness goals as well as your budget. Once you've determined these factors try out various treadmills before settling on the best one for you.

    Cushioning

    Treadmills are a convenient and simple way to engage into a low-impact cardio exercise at home. Treadmills are a great option for people who have joint injuries or for those who are unable to exercise outside due to weather conditions. Treadmills can be dangerous for people with respiratory or heart conditions.

    When you are looking for a new treadmill, choose one with cushioning that reduces the impact on joints. Make sure that the running deck is comfortable and offers adequate shock absorption. Some treadmills on sale even include extra padding in the deck for an enhanced satisfaction.

    Certain treadmills let you adjust the incline so that it simulates different types of terrains. This can help you diversify your workouts and help target different muscles. Some treadmills allow you to adjust the incline based on your heart rate or pre-programmed workouts.

    Another aspect to consider is the maximum capacity for weight of your treadmill. If you plan on doing high-intensity exercises, you'll need an exercise machine with a powerful motor and a bigger running deck. You should look for an treadmill with a motor that has a continuous power of 3.0 and a running deck that is at minimum 60 inches in length.

    Consider your fitness goals as well as the space at your home prior to purchasing treadmill for home. This will help you select the best treadmill that is practical and meets your needs perfectly. Additionally, evaluating your budget is essential to ensure you get the best purchase you can.

    Special Features

    The best home treadmills provide a safe, convenient way to add running or walking to your fitness routine. They come with entertainment and workout options that keep you interested even when bad conditions or other obstacles make it impossible to exercise outside. Some are also equipped with advanced cushioning settings that alter the shock absorption of your feet based on your speed and weight to avoid injuries.

    It is essential to know what you plan to use the treadmill for. This will help you decide on the power of the motor and track size as a walker will not need as much space as a runner, whereas someone who intends to tackle marathons will need an even more powerful and high-speed machine. It's also beneficial to consider how much time you plan to spend on your treadmill, because this will affect how durable and well-built it is.

    A quality treadmill will be easy to read and clear display that can provide you with details about your workout, such as your speed, distance, and calories burned. Some treadmills have touchscreens that make it easier to navigate menus and connect mobile devices for streaming music and videos.

    While not as important as the size of the track, motor and cushioning, certain features can make your workout experience more enjoyable and help you meet your fitness goals. For example, if you prefer watching TV or movies while working out the treadmill with an built-in HD TV and integrated speakers will allow you to do so comfortably.

    Another popular feature, iFit allows you to draw any route you want using Google Maps while using your treadmill. This technology is present on some of the best-known treadmill brands such as NordicTrack or HealthRider.

    The JRNY app offers classes that are studio-style as well as adaptive virtual coach workouts. This is a great option to mix up your workout. Some of the best treadmills under $500 are available with this app, which is free with certain treadmill purchases for a limited time.

    Space

    treadmills on sale are an excellent addition to any home gym due to their versatility. They can be used for walking, jogging or sprinting and can even be used for high-intensity interval training. Treadmills are also convenient since they permit you to exercise at your own schedule and location, without having to travel to a gym or be concerned about the weather.

    If you are considering purchasing the purchase of a treadmill for your home gym, you must begin by assessing your fitness goals and needs. This will help you narrow your choices so that you can choose the treadmill that best suits your needs. Take into consideration the following aspects:

    What is the space you have to set aside for a treadmill home [recent post by www.google.com.pk] gym? It is important to measure your space with care before making any purchases if you are in only a small amount. This will ensure that you don't end up purchasing equipment that is too big or too small for the space you have. Additionally, if you have a limited amount of space to work with it is essential to ensure that the treadmill will fit comfortably in your home gym and not interfere with any other activities you are planning to do in the space.

    It is essential to go through the owner's manual and follow the directions on how to set up and position your treadmill. Failure to follow the instructions could invalidate the treadmill's warranty coverage. It is also important to make sure that your treadmill is not too close to furniture pieces that could result in someone falling over equipment or hitting their head on the console of the treadmill. If you have tiled or hardwood flooring, you might be thinking about adding mats for shock absorption to the area. This will help prevent your equipment from wearing down your floor surfaces.

    Utilizing your basement or garage as a home gym is usually the best option for those who have small space. This will save you money on storage costs and allow you to design a workout space that you love. You can decorate your space with inspirational images and posters that motivate you. You can also add extra seating, accessories, and other things to create an inviting and stimulating space.
